Aussie 'X Factor' in the works
Published Sunday, Nov 7 2004, 00:14 GMT | By Neil Wilkes
The X Factor has only just passed the halfway mark but plans already underway for an Australian version of the show, with auditions set to begin later this month.
The format of the antipodean series will be identical to the UK original; three judges will mentor contestants divided into 16-24s, over 25s and vocal groups.
The Ten network - the same channel that airs Australian Idol - has snapped up the rights to the series, which it plans to broadcast from early 2005.
"We know from our experience with Australian Idol that auditions set the stage for a hit show," said David Mott, Ten's general manager. "We are very excited to give Australia’s aspiring stars a shot at The X Factor."
Auditions will begin November 23 in Perth, taking in multiple cities before finishing in Sydney on December 15. Full details are available on the X Factor Australia website.
The members of the judging panel will be confirmed later this month.
